A higher-frequency laser beam is used in CNC laser machining to slice or etch materials. In contrast to EDM machining, laser machining can machine both metals and non-metals.

Limited tolerances are the main cause to work with CNC precision machining. Tolerance is also called dimensional accuracy. It refers back to the slight deviation in the scale of the machined component from its CAD blueprints.
